- The club held its celebrity-backed grand opening on May 16, with a Snoop Dogg headline set and appearances by Tony Hawk, members of the San Francisco 49ers and other athletes.
- Tailgate Beach Club occupies about 50,000 square feet at Mandalay Bay and centers live sports viewing on more than 125 feet of LED screens, three heated pools and 25 luxury cabanas.
- Cabanas come with private 50- to 75-inch TVs and game-room amenities such as PlayStation consoles, beer pong and foosball, while DJs and scheduled programming aim to mix music with sports.
- Visitors can place bets from the pool area using the BetMGM app, offering mobile wagering without needing to enter the sportsbook on the casino floor.
- Operators are marketing the venue as a year-round pre-event base for concerts, fights and Raiders weekends, a move that fits Las Vegas’s broader push to host and monetize major sports tourism.
